This doesn't have to tie itself into a franchise, it has enough qualities to sell itself. Nearly every chapter has a DAH-DA-DAAAHHH!!! ending, and you can see where forty-plus books' experience have left Mr Richards, and why he oversees Dr Who novels for the BBC. If it can also make you forgive its illogicalities you'll give it the full five stars, and either way you'll wish for an "I'll buy the job lot, please!" button on your nearest friendly book-selling website.
